South Korea patient monitoring market size reached USD 1,102.0 Million in 2025. Looking forward, IMARC Group expects the market to reach USD 2,258.7 Million by 2034, exhibiting a growth rate (CAGR) of 8.30 % during 2026-2034. The growing need for constant monitoring of vital signs and organ function, increasing utilization of wearable devices and at-home monitoring equipment to track health, and rising awareness about preventive healthcare represent some of the key factors driving the market.
Patient monitoring refers to the continuous and real-time tracking of vital signs, physiological parameters, and overall health conditions of patients. It relies on a wide range of advanced medical devices and technologies, such as monitors, sensors, and wearable devices, to collect and record data for numerous aspects of the health of the patient, including heart rate, temperature, blood pressure, and respiratory rate. It plays a vital role in modern healthcare by enabling medical professionals to make informed decisions quickly, improve patient outcomes, and enhance the efficiency of healthcare delivery. It is crucial for patients who require constant attention and precise control on their vital signs and organ function. It can detect patterns, predict outcomes, and assist in medical decision-making. It provides healthcare professionals with accurate and up-to-date information about the health status of individuals. It assists in offering precise diagnoses and treatment plans while reducing the chances of medical errors. It is beneficial in the early detection of potential issues and improves the overall well-being of patients by enabling timely interventions. As it aids in optimizing resource utilization in healthcare facilities and enhancing patient experience, the demand for patient monitoring is rising in South Korea.
SOUTH KOREA PATIENT MONITORING MARKET TRENDS:
At present, the escalating demand for constant monitoring and precise control of vital signs and organ function among individuals represents one of the major factors influencing the market positively in South Korea. Additionally, the rising utilization of wearable devices and at-home monitoring equipment to track health, promote self-care, and reduce the frequency of hospitalizations is impelling the market growth in the country. Besides this, the growing demand for patient monitoring due to the integration of data analytics and artificial intelligence (AI) to enhance diagnostic capabilities and treatment decisions is offering a positive market outlook. Moreover, the advent of telehealth and remote patient monitoring allows healthcare professionals to observe patients from a distance and enable timely interventions without the need for in-person visits is strengthening the market growth. In line with this, the increasing awareness about preventive healthcare is offering lucrative growth opportunities to industry investors operating in South Korea. Furthermore, there is a rise in the demand for cost-effective and reliable treatment solutions that enhance patient outcomes. This, coupled with the increasing prevalence of chronic diseases like diabetes and hypertension among people, is contributing to the growth of the market in the country. Apart from this, technological advancements, such as wearable devices and the Internet of Things (IoT) connectivity, are offering more accessible and user-friendly experience, which are bolstering the market growth in South Korea.
